Affordable Disney: Saving Time Equals Saving Money

Fast Passes are great for helping to save time, but they also help you save money too! How is that you may ask? Well, as the saying goes: “time is money” and nowhere is that more true than at Walt Disney World, where a one day ticket can cost in excess of $100. So how do you make the most of what is not a small amount? Let’s break it down a bit and look at how those FastPasses help you get more for your money.

It is a well known fact, that on most trips, you will not be able to do and see everything! However, spending your time wisely will let you see a good share of the parks and ride the things you would like to do most, so you are making the most out of your vacation dollars.

Let’s break this down, based on the roughly $100 / day cost (Times and cost are estimated for demonstration purposes only, so your mileage may vary):

Without using Fast Passes, you can expect that the time you spend standing in line and getting from attraction to attraction will “cost you” roughly 45-60 minutes per attraction, depending on the time of year you visit Walt Disney world (there are some times of the year where you could easily spend 2-3+ hours per attraction). In a full day at the parks from 9:00 am to 9:00 pm, taking out time for food and bathroom breaks, during an “average” time of year, you have about 10 hours to do everything you would like to do. Using this math, you could then see roughly 10 attractions per day without using FastPasses. That comes to about $10 / attraction.

Now let’s say you get Fast Passes for those must-do attractions. With Fast Passes, your average time can be dropped to between 30-45 minutes per attraction, again depending on the time of year you visit. (Of course, you won’t have a FastPass for every attraction but with the ones you do have, that will lower your average time per attraction.) Using the same time frame of 10 hours, that will allow you to now see 13 + attractions each day, making each attraction about $7.70.

Time and money saved! Obviously these are just time and cost estimates for demonstration purposes only, but you see my point.  Fast Passes can help you make the most out of your day, by letting you bypass the queues. Your wait time as a whole is drastically cut down, therefore making the most of your vacation dollars!

(And if you want to drop that average wait time even further, plan to take full advantage of any Extra Magic Hours that are available!)

A little planning ahead of time will make the most of your day and make the most of your vacation dollars as well. That’s a win for everyone!
